Global stock indices and forex pairs are trading mixed amid subdued market sentiment on Friday. Treasury bonds rose after trading resumed after Thanksgiving in the US. European stock indices remain stable. Futures contracts on the S&P 500 and Nasdaq 100 indices rose slightly after recent comments from Federal Reserve officials who supported a slower pace of interest rate hikes.

Exchange Rates 25.11.2022 analysis

This week, we have heard several speeches by Federal Reserve officials who felt that slowing the pace of rate hikes would probably be more appropriate soon, as keeping aggressive policy at the same level could seriously hurt the country's economy. This supports stock indices and allows them to hold at current levels.

Market participants are also seeking hints not only about the next rate hikes but also about how far the policymakers may go with it next year to curb raging inflation. As some experts point out, it is just as important for the public to pay more attention to how high the interest rates may be raised rather than the pace of further interest rate hikes.

Stocks of Chinese tech companies showed declines as investors compared the recent rise to the rise in Covid-19 cases. However, the outlook for Chinese markets is improving, despite the current outbreak. This is due to the US-China negotiations and the lifting of some of the restrictions that have been imposed on the technology sector.

In Japan, the 10-year bond yield rose by one basis point to 0.25%, the top end of the central bank's target range, after data showed Tokyo's inflation accelerated to its highest level in 40 years.

Oil prices are falling for the third week, and the European Union is assessing a higher-than-expected price ceiling on Russian oil supplies. Concerns about slowing global growth are jeopardizing the outlook for energy demand. Gold shows a modest weekly gain.
